About St Cuthbert's Church, Halsall
History buffs will appreciate the medieval monuments and the fact it's been a focal point of this small settlement for centuries. Families won't spend hours here - it's a 20-minute visit at most - but it's exactly the sort of stop worth making if you're walking around Halsall village itself. The churchyard is peaceful enough for a quiet sit-down, particularly on weekdays when you've got the place largely to yourself.
It's free to visit, though you'll need to check locally if there are specific opening times or if you need to track down a keyholder (rural Lancashire churches often operate this way). There's no car park directly outside, so you'll park on the road and walk.
